CHILD’S WELFARE MEETING AT LIBRARY AUDITORIUM

The first of a series of Child Welfare meetings planned by the child welfare committee of the council of 'defense will be held in the library auditorium Thursday afternoon, June 13th, at 2:30. Two splendid speakers have been secured, Mrs. Sewell, of Purdue, and Amos Butler, of Indianapolis, chairman of the state board of charities. Also a local physician will explain what the war will mean to the children of this community. Every person in the county, especially the parents, should attend this meeting and learn of the means being employed by the government to save the children of our country in these times when war is drawing nearer and mearer our very door.
